Let's discuss it. Fly poles come in various weights and lengths, and picking the right one is crucial for a successful fishing experience. Most fly angling professionals agree that a 9 rod coupled with a 5-weight line is the utmost all-around trout rod. If you intend to fish in different settings like lakes, creeks, and rivers, a 9 5-weight pole should be your go-to option.

For little streams, tiny flies, and ultralight fun, consider a 1 to 3-weight fishing pole. browse around these guys For bigger fish like salmon or steelhead, choose at the very least a 7-weight pole. Your choice must also match the local waters you intend to fish in (more on that particular quickly) your freshwater setup will normally be a lot various from your deep sea fly fishing setup.
